ABOUT CIC & CIC TOKYO CIC is a global leader in creating and managing innovation communities. Established in 1999 in Cambridge, MA, CIC was among the pioneers in offering flexible office spaces and coworking solutions, enabling the world's most influential entrepreneurs to innovate more effectively. With locations in Boston, Cambridge, Philadelphia, Providence, Rotterdam, St. Louis, Warsaw, and Tokyo, we are continuously expanding into new cities. CIC Tokyo, our newest site and the first in Asia, opened in October 2020 in the vibrant Minato-ku business district. Featuring approximately 6,000 square meters of innovative workspaces on the 15th and 16th floors of the Toranomon Hills Business Tower, we accommodate more than 250 companies. CIC Tokyo focuses on nurturing growth-oriented enterprises and fostering communities that accelerate business development and global outreach. Due to its significant impact on the startup landscape, CIC Tokyo regularly hosts high-profile visits from dignitaries, including Prime Minister Kishida and Governor Koike, solidifying its status as a prestigious hub for new businesses and startups in Japan.
